Understanding Psychiatry
Psychiatry is a branch of medication that focuses on the di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ental, psychological, and behavioral conditions. Psychiatrists are medical physicians who have actually focused on mental health and can recommend medication, conduct therapy sessions, and provide holistic care. Unlike psychologists, who are also mental health experts but do not have a medical degree, psychiatrists can use a wider series of treatments, including medication management and hospitalization if needed.

Q: How do I know if I need a psychiatrist?A: If you are experiencing persistent feelings of sadness, anxiety, or hopelessness, problem functioning in life, or a history of mental health problems, it may be helpful to seek advice from a psychiatrist. They can help detect and deal with a wide range of mental health conditions.

Q: What is the difference between a psychiatrist and a psychologist?A: A psychiatrist is a medical physician who can recommend medication and perform medical treatment. A psychologist, on the other hand, is not a medical physician and usually concentrates on therapy and psychological testing.

Q: How do I get ready for my very first appointment?A: Bring a list of your existing medications, a summary of your medical history, and a list of symptoms you are experiencing. It's likewise handy to jot down any specific questions or concerns you have.

Q: How long does a common psychiatric session last?A: Initial assessments can last anywhere from 60 to 90 minutes, while follow-up sessions are usually around 30 to 50 minutes.

Q: What if I do not feel comfy with my psychiatrist?A: If you don't feel a connection or are uncomfortable with your psychiatrist, it's fine to seek a consultation or find a brand-new one. Trust and comfort are important for effective treatment.
